First Trust Advisors LP grew its holdings in shares of UMB Financial Corporation (NASDAQ:UMBF - Free Report) by 44.3% in the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 580,926 shares of the bank's stock after acquiring an additional 178,297 shares during the quarter. First Trust Advisors LP owned about 0.76% of UMB Financial worth $68,753,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

UMB Financial Corporation NASDAQ: UMBF is a diversified financial services holding company head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ri. Through its principal banking subsidiary, UMB Bank, N.A., the company provides a full suite of commercial and consumer banking services. Key offerings include deposit accounts, commercial and consumer lending, treasury and cash management, as well as online and mobile banking solutions designed to serve businesses, individuals and municipalities.
In addition to its core banking operations, UMB Financial delivers wealth management and trust services, investment advisory, asset management and retirement planning to high-net-worth individuals, families and institutions.
